Transaction 77c746dd155fafbcba1fc37f7860e0389027303098a5c2b82a1abbc369855975

1 Input
2 Outputs
  • 77c746dd155fafbcba1fc37f7860e0389027303098a5c2b82a1abbc369855975:0
  • value  11804
    address  141REc9uRWrP9kuCVyNtwB2SrbA2NqsHD2
  • 77c746dd155fafbcba1fc37f7860e0389027303098a5c2b82a1abbc369855975:1
  • value  23210606
    address  3HjACCwmVyEhegVmfaXgG3qNeL2PpWHMaZ